The Role of Environmental Storytelling

A significant component of successful piperspin implementation is environmental storytelling. Instead of relying heavily on exposition or cutscenes, designers populate the game world with subtle clues and details that hint at the narrative and guide the player’s exploration. This can include everything from the arrangement of objects in a room to the graffiti on a wall or the background music playing in a particular area. The power of suggestion is paramount. Players are more likely to feel invested in a story when they actively piece it together themselves, rather than being passively told what to believe. This also allows for multiple interpretations and a greater sense of personal connection to the game world. Effective environmental storytelling invites curiosity and rewards exploration.

Implementing Piperspin in Game Mechanics

Piperspin isn’t limited to narrative design; it can profoundly impact core game mechanics. Consider the design of movement systems. A seemingly simple mechanic like jumping can be subtly altered to encourage exploration. Designers might place enticing visual cues just beyond a challenging jump, prompting players to take risks and venture off the beaten path. Similarly, combat systems can be tuned to reward specific playstyles while gently discouraging others. For instance, a game might offer bonus experience points for utilizing stealth tactics, subtly encouraging players to experiment with a less direct approach. The intention is not to force a particular playstyle but to make certain options feel more appealing and rewarding.

The Illusion of Choice

Often, piperspin focuses on creating the illusion of choice. Players are presented with options that appear meaningful, but their ultimate destination is largely predetermined. This isn’t inherently manipulative; in fact, it can be incredibly effective in crafting a compelling narrative. Consider a dialogue system where players can choose different responses, but all options ultimately lead to the same outcome. The value lies not in the outcome itself, but in the player’s feeling of agency and their emotional investment in the conversation. This requires skillful writing and a deep understanding of player psychology. The key is to make each choice feel significant, even if it doesn’t fundamentally alter the course of the story.

Avoiding Player Frustration

A common pitfall is creating challenges that are too difficult or obtuse. Piperspin should facilitate player progress, not hinder it. If players constantly encounter roadblocks or feel lost, they will quickly become frustrated and abandon the game. Careful playtesting is essential to identify potential friction points and ensure that the guidance provided by the environment and mechanics is clear and intuitive. Providing subtle hints and clues, rather than explicit instructions, is a good rule of thumb. Allowing players to experiment and discover solutions on their own fosters a sense of accomplishment and makes the experience more rewarding.

The Evolution of Piperspin in Modern Games

While the term “piperspin” is relatively new, the underlying principles have been employed by game designers for decades. Early examples can be seen in adventure games like the Myst series, where exploration and puzzle-solving were carefully orchestrated to guide players through a complex narrative. More recently, games like The Last of Us and Red Dead Redemption 2 have masterfully utilized piperspin to create highly immersive and emotionally resonant experiences. These games don't explicitly tell players what to do; instead, they create a world that invites exploration and encourages players to make choices that feel meaningful, even within a predetermined framework.

We’re also seeing increased use of piperspin in open-world games. Instead of simply presenting players with a vast, empty map, these games use a variety of techniques to subtly guide their attention towards key locations and events. This can include dynamic weather patterns, wildlife behavior, and even the placement of non-player characters. The goal is to create a living, breathing world that feels both expansive and purposeful.
